DLL files often play a critical role in system operations. Despite their importance, these files can sometimes source system errors. Below we consider some of the most frequently encountered faults associated with DLL files.

  • H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
  • The file H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.
  • H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.
  • H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).
  • Cannot register H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ll Error

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ll Error Thumbnail
Difficulty
Expert
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will fix HP.ActiveCheckLocalMode.ServiceFacade.dll errors by scanning Windows system files.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
